Aerospace companies are now being squeezed by tight margins and the spotlight has fallen on the need to reduce costs and increase productivity. In the search to achieve this Reconfigurable tooling is playing an increasing role. Bombardier's Belfast site has invested in 3 Reconfigurable tooling solutions and is actively perusing the next generation flexible tooling cells and Reconfigurable tooling solutions. This paper describes the solutions achieved and what is expected from suppliers and the Belfast site in the future.
